Battery Charger

Keeping a battery charger in your car is a good safety investment. Dead batteries are common, and a good battery charger will come in handy more than once. The charger has special connecting points that you should be aware of when hooking it up to a car.

Make sure there is an emergency kit located in your vehicle at all times. This kit should include specific tools for charging your battery, changing your tire, etc. Do not forget blankets and a good flashlight with some batteries.

Check the radiator regularly. You need to allow your car to run for a couple of minutes, shut down the engine and then open up the hood. Never open the radiator on a running car. Look to see what the fluid level is (use a dipstick), and remember that coolant needs to have a bit of water added prior to entering your radiator.

Before paying your mechanic for any work done, make sure to take it for a short test drive first, to make sure everything is working as it should. A lot of people do not do this; therefore, they wind up with the same issues that existed before taking their car to the shop.

If your headlights look dimmer than they used to, be sure they’re clean. The roads you drive on sometimes contain greasy residues, which can get on your lights. Therefore, this will reduce the brightness of your lights. A good quality glass cleaner will help to clean them right up.

Compare more than 3 estimates so that you can get the best deal on your repair. Most mechanical shops are trustworthy, but others may try to slip in little extras which quickly add up. Find shops that specialize in the job that your car needs. These shops can better understand the needed repairs for your vehicle.
